is a common budget-friendly USB audio controller chip found in many generic USB-C to 3.5mm adapters (dongles) and external sound cards. It is a "plug-and-play" device, meaning it typically relies on the standard USB Audio Class (UAC) drivers built into Windows, macOS, and Android. The Best Driver for AB13X The "best" driver is actually the standard Windows USB Audio 2.0 driver

provided by Microsoft. Because the AB13X is a generic chip, there is rarely a specific "official" manufacturer driver that improves performance over the system default. Microsoft Learn Quick Setup & Troubleshooting Guide

The AB13X USB Audio driver is a standard class-compliant driver often automatically assigned by operating systems to third-party USB-C to 3.5mm adapters, including those from Samsung and Apple. While it provides essential plug-and-play functionality, its performance can vary depending on the host device and software configuration. Core Capabilities

Universal Compatibility: It works across Windows 11, macOS (including newer versions like Sequoia), and Android, typically without requiring manual installation.

Audio Resolutions: The driver supports standard output, often defaulting to 16-bit / 48kHz. However, depending on the hardware and software (like Poweramp), it may support up to 24-bit or 32-bit resolutions at higher sample rates.

Input/Output Handling: It can manage both stereo playback and mono/stereo microphone inputs, though some apps may default it to mono. How to Optimize for the Best Performance is a common budget-friendly USB audio controller chip

To get the "best" experience out of an AB13X-based device, follow these configuration tips:

Bypass System Processing: For high-fidelity music, use apps with embedded custom drivers, such as USB Audio Player PRO. This allows for bit-perfect playback, bypassing the standard Android or Windows audio limitations.

Manual Format Adjustments: In Windows Sound Settings, navigate to Device Properties > Advanced to manually select the highest available bit depth and sample rate if the default sounds subpar.

Disable Enhancements: To ensure a clean signal—especially when recording or using high-end headphones—check the "Disable all enhancements" box in the sound control panel to prevent unwanted EQ or compression.

Low Latency for Creators: If you experience lag during recording, consider using a generic ASIO wrapper like ASIO4All to reduce buffer sizes. Common Troubleshooting

Volume Control Issues: If the adapter’s hardware volume buttons aren't responding, you may need to find the "HID-compliant consumer control device" in Device Manager and ensure it is enabled.

Recognized as "Speakers": Windows often labels these adapters as "Speakers (USB Audio Device)." If you lose features like 7.1 surround sound, ensure the device is set as the Default Device and configured as a headset in the Sound Control Panel.

Step 4: The "Critical" Post-Install Tweak

Even with the best driver, Windows 10/11 will try to re-apply power saving. You must disable this: High-Quality Audio Support : The AB13X driver supports

  1. Go to Control Panel > Power Options.
  2. Click Change plan settings > Change advanced power settings.
  3. Scroll to USB settings > USB selective suspend setting.
  4. Set it to Disabled.
  5. Restart your PC.
